$411 im sure mine was just over $300 landed but the paperwork is with my accountant so I cant check :?
Troy there are a few different types of Brembo Radial MC's & it could be that gowies has the more expensive one's
Mine is Cast & I think the GP race ones are Billet but dont quote me on it
I looked at about 4-5 sites before ordering from Canada there was also one place in the states that was cheeper but looked suss so Canada it was :D ... it definently pays to shop around 8)

Postby browserzx10 » Sat Feb 09, 2008 11:11 am

Yep i got the brembo mater cylinder last year. Best thing i have ever done, the lever just doesnt fade at all anymore. I was able to use the standard resivior as the hose i got just went over the fitting on it. Must have been lucky i guess.

Postby robracer » Sat Feb 09, 2008 9:19 pm

Well after finaly getting a chance to test out the new MC the verdict is...... Brilliant! there was no fade or lever pulling back to the bar so Im sold :D
+ now using blue dot 4 brake fluid from Bursons $7.00 for 500ml that will be changed twice a year ;) great value!
